Course Announcements

Modified on Fri, 14 Aug at 5:55 AM

Keeping learners informed just got easier! Course creators can now share important updates directly within their courses using 
Course Announcements
.
What’s New?
Create & manage announcements
— Create, edit, clone, and delete announcements directly from the Courses admin.
Rich content support
— Add formatted text, images, and links to make announcements more engaging.
Flexible targeting
— Share announcements with learners from specific courses or across all courses.
Optional email notifications
— Send announcements directly to course members via email when needed.
In-app visibility
— Learners can discover new announcements through banners and unread indicators.
Dedicated announcement experience
— Learners can view all announcements and open individual updates without leaving their learning experience.

Getting Started
  1. Navigate to 
    Courses → Announcements
    .
  1. Click to create a new announcement.
  1. Add a 
    title and rich content
    , then select the courses or learners you want to target.
  2. Enable 
    email notifications
     if you'd also like course members to receive the announcement via email.
  3. Publish your announcement.

Once published, learners can discover new announcements through the 
announcement banner, unread indicator, announcements list, and announcement detail page
.
